- Locán Bodhar is a lake in the middle of a field in Lackabane and this is how it got its name. There were people staying at the Victoria Hotel and a boat-man told them that if a person stood at each side of the lake and spoke to one another their voices would not sound across the lake. One man came up with the boat-man and stood at each side of the lake. The boat-man opened his mouth and pretended to shout to him but the man said he could not hear him. The boat-man told the other man to speak to him and he would see if he could hear him. So he started to shout and the boat-man said he could not hear him.
